Yesterday, rather than catch up on grading or other work, we decided to do something local.  We went to the Langham Huntington Hotel in Pasadena for Sunday Brunch <pasadena.langhamhotels.com/>.  It is a recently renovated luxury hotel that is worth a visit even if you are not having brunch.  The food was fabulous and seemingly unlimited.  Not only was there the usual selection of items spread around various tables and an omelet station, one could have crepes made to order or dip giant strawberries in a chocolate fountain.  Sorry, once again I forgot to bring my new digital SLR.  And, if all the food on the buffet was not enough, one got to choose an appetizer and a main course from the menu.  Discipline was the order of the day.  I selected Huevos Rancheros.   I have never tasted more properly cooked eggs.  I think this would be a good place for Limo Man and his lovely bride, The Limo Widow, to go. 

After the brunch we hoped in the Caddy and drove around the neighborhood.  The hotel is surrounded by substantial mansions that probably required a large staff to run in the old days (20s, 30s).  A great house tour it was but watch out for oddly placed traffic islands.  No damage.
